The Food: A Feast Fit for Kings
The highlight of this tour is, of course, the unlimited thali, which features a comprehensive selection of Rajasthani and Gujarati dishes. Think of it as a culinary journey through India’s western states, with a focus on vegetarian fare that is both hearty and flavorful.
Curries, dal, and sabzis form the backbone of the meal, each bursting with traditional spices. Guests frequently mention the richness of the curries and how the dishes are cooked to perfection, with some reviews describing the flavors as “authentic” and “well-balanced.” The crispy snacks, fresh rotis, and various rice varieties round out the main plate, giving a satisfying variety that keeps your palate interested.
Sweet dishes are always a crowd-pleaser, and here they shine. Expect to find classics such as gulab jamun, jalebi, and halwa — all served in generous portions and tasting as delightful as they look.

Complementing the meal are traditional beverages like lassi, buttermilk, sherbat, and masala chai. These drinks aren’t just refreshing; they also help balance the spices and add to the authentic experience. Several reviewers mention that the lassi is especially creamy and flavorful, perfect for cooling down after a spicy curry.
